3.3.3 PM Settings
If [2] Std. PM, non salient is selected in
parameter 1-10 Motor Construction, enter the motor
parameters manually, in the following order:
1.
parameter 1-24 Motor Current
2.
parameter 1-26 Motor Cont. Rated Torque
3.
parameter 1-25 Motor Nominal Speed
4.
parameter 1-39 Motor Poles
5.
parameter 1-30 Stator Resistance (Rs)
6.
parameter 1-37 d-axis Inductance (Ld)
7.
parameter 1-40 Back EMF at 1000 RPM
The following parameters have been added for PM motors.
parameter 1-41 Motor Angle Offset
parameter 1-07 Motor Angle Offset Adjust

Function:
The functionality of this option depends on
the type of the feedback device. This option
sets the frequency converter to use the motor
angle offset entered in parameter 1-41 Motor
Angle Offset if an absolute feedback device is
used.
If an incremental feedback device is selected
the frequency converter automatically adjusts
the motor angle offset on the first start after
the power up or when the motor data is
changed.
The frequency converter adjusts the motor
angle offset automatically on the first start
after the power up or when the motor data is
changed no matter what feedback device is
selected. This means that options [0] and [1]
are identical for the incremental encoder.
The frequency converter adjusts the motor
angle offset automatically on every start or
when the motor data is changed.
Selecting this option turns the automatic offset
adjustment off.

If the motor starts oscillating at a certain speed, increase
1-14 Damping Gain. Increase the value in small steps.
Depending on the motor, a good value for this parameter
can be 10% or 100% higher than the default value.
Adjust starting torque in 1-66 Min. Current at Low Speed.
100% provides nominal torque as starting torque.
